Defining Industrial-Chic with Rustic Accents
Industrial designs often feature exposed brick walls, metal beams, and concrete floors. To create a cohesive look, you can incorporate rustic elements, such as reclaimed wood, natural fibers, and vintage decor items. This fusion of styles results in a unique, eclectic space that's equal parts modern and cozy.

Key Elements of Industrial Design
- Wood: Exposed beams, wooden accents, and reclaimed wood flooring can add warmth and character to your industrial space.
- Exposed steel, metal beams, and industrial lighting add an edgy, modern touch.
- Brick: Exposed brick walls or brick accents bring a sense of rustic charm.
- Leather: Leather furniture or accents can add a touch of sophistication.
- Concrete: Exposed concrete floors or walls can provide a sleek, modern look.
Design Tips for Your Rustic Industrial Apartment Renovation

To achieve a seamless transition between industrial and rustic elements, consider the following design tips:
- Balance contrast: Combine modern, industrial elements with rustic, natural materials to create visual interest.
- Emphasize textures: Mix and match different textures, such as wood, metal, and concrete, to add depth and visual appeal.
- Don't forget lighting: Industrial-style lighting fixtures, such as metal pendant lamps, can add an edgy touch.
- Bring in warmth: Add warm textiles, like woven throws or soft rugs, to balance the cool, industrial aesthetic.
